Earth, Wind and Hire is looking for an experienced HSE Manager to support the operation of renewable energy assets in the UK. This pivotal role demands expertise in health, safety, and environmental standards, focusing on driving performance and compliance.

You'll take ownership of HSE strategies, oversee contractor safety, and lead incident investigations. With a strong background in HSE and recognized qualifications like NEBOSH, this position offers competitive salary and career progression in a growing sector.

How to prepare for a job interview at Earth, Wind and Hire

✨Know Your HSE Standards

Make sure you brush up on the latest health, safety, and environmental standards relevant to renewable energy. Be ready to discuss how you've applied these standards in your previous roles, as this will show your expertise and commitment to compliance.

✨Showcase Your Leadership Skills

As an HSE Manager, you'll be leading teams and overseeing contractor safety. Prepare examples of how you've successfully led safety initiatives or incident investigations in the past. This will demonstrate your ability to drive performance and foster a safety-first culture.

✨Prepare for Scenario Questions

Expect scenario-based questions that assess your problem-solving skills in real-world situations. Think about past incidents you've managed and how you approached them. This will help you articulate your thought process and decision-making skills during the interview.

✨Ask Insightful Questions

At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ions that show your interest in the company and its HSE practices. Inquire about their current challenges in safety management or how they measure success in HSE performance. This not only shows your enthusiasm but also helps you gauge if the company is the right fit for you.
